How they compare
Mali currently reports 979.78 million current US$ against 971.08 million current US$ in Moldova, a difference of 8.71 million current US$.
The two have swapped places 4 times across 25 shared years of data; in 1996 it was Mali ahead.
Mali ranks 104th and Moldova ranks 105th of 164 countries.
Across the 4 decades both report, Mali averaged higher in 3 and Moldova in 1.

About this data
Adjusted net savings are equal to net national savings plus education expenditure and minus energy depletion, mineral depletion, net forest depletion, and carbon dioxide. This series excludes particulate emissions damage. This indicator is expressed in current prices, meaning no adjustment has been made to account for price changes over time. This indicator is expressed in United States dollars.
